Solutions Architect - Commercial (Professional Services) at Chainguard

Chainguard is the trusted source for open source. By delivering hardened, secure, and production-ready builds of all the open source software engineers and AI agents rely on, Chainguard helps organizations build faster, stay compliant, and eliminate risk.

Our customers include Fortune 500 enterprises and global industry leaders, including Anduril, Canva, Fortinet, Hewlett Packard Enterprise, OpenAI, Snap Inc., and Snowflake.

Chainguard is venture-backed by leading investors, including Amplify, IVP, Kleiner Perkins, Lightspeed Venture Partners, Mantis VC, Redpoint Ventures, Sequoia Capital, and Spark Capital.

The Role, In a Nutshell

As a Solutions Architect on our Professional Services team, you'll work directly with our Commercial customers to lead implementations and empower them to build secure software with Chainguard. You'll be the closest technical point of contact our customers have - the face of Chainguard to our end users - and a living embodiment of one of our core values: we are customer obsessed.

Beyond customer work, you'll have a direct line to our Product and Engineering teams, giving you a real opportunity to shape and influence the solutions our customers rely on.

What you'll do

  • Lead technical implementations and drive adoption of Chainguard images, helping customers build securely with open source software across their organization
  • Partner with the account team (AEs, SEs, CSMs, and Support) to understand customer goals, pain points, and proposed solutions - driving account strategies, value realization, and retention
  • Act as "customer zero" - testing, documenting, and ensuring a smooth onboarding experience while maintaining the highest quality standards for Chainguard images
  • Collaborate with Product and Engineering to surface customer requirements and help prioritize the right solutions
  • Maintain account-level architecture documentation and share best practices and lessons learned across the org
  • Be a true team player - collaborate, teach, and keep learning alongside the Chainguard team

What We're Looking For

  • 4+ years of experience developing high-performance, multi-tier applications with strong hands-on experience in Kubernetes and containers
  • 2+ years in a pre or post-sales customer-facing role
  • Ability to translate complex technical concepts for a range of audiences - from engineers to executives
  • A continuous learner with a strong drive for excellence and a passion for solving complex problems
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, or a related field
  • Strong working knowledge of software development processes, practices, and engineering design concepts
  • Proven ability to work cross-functionally with engineering teams and business partners
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to travel up to 15% of the time

Compensation: up to $165,000 base salary + bonus + equity

A few of the benefits we offer

  • Flexible & Remote-First Culture: Work remotely with team meetup opportunities, bi-annual destination summits, and a monthly stipend for coworking spaces, phone and internet costs.
  • Our Approach to Equity: Receive stock options upon hire and promotion. Plus, you can participate in secondary offerings and have 10 years to exercise your options (yes, you read that correctly: 10 years!).
  • 100% Covered Health Insurance: We cover 100% of your health, vision and dental insurance premiums for you and your dependents. Nothing comes out of your paycheck.
  • ∞ Flexible Time Off: Take the time you need – to do our best work, we need to recharge and reset.
  • 18 Weeks Paid Parental Leave: We offer 18 weeks for birthing parents and 12 weeks for non-birthing parents, with the option to use it all at once or throughout your child's first year.
